With a history that spans over 50 years, our Mission is 'Creating strong communities and fulfilling lives by disrupting the cycle of disadvantage in Fairfield and Greater Wester Sydney'. Fair Foundations services include community development, case work, psychosocial and educational programs, disability services and children's services.

Our Community and Psychosocial Services are seeking a motivated and experienced Child and Family Specialist who is fluent in Arabic (spoken and written) to provide culturally appropriate support to a diverse client group.

About this opportunity

Reporting to the Community and Clinical Practice Lead, the Child and Family Specialist (CFS) plays a crucial role in providing comprehensive support to parents, caregivers and their children aged 0-12 years. The CFS will assess family needs, connect them with appropriate resources through one-on-one case management, evidence-based parenting workshops, facilitation of the school readiness program and provide guidance to support positive outcomes for families in Southwestern Sydney.

This role requires exceptional organisational abilities to oversee support services across multiple funding streams, including Targeted Earlier Intervention and Communities for Children.
